## Static-Analysis Baseline — Fernlock

The file `baseline.sarif` in the Fernlock repo suppresses pre-existing findings so CI only fails on new issues. Do not add entries to the baseline to silence fresh findings; fix them or file a risk acceptance. Baseline regeneration happens quarterly and requires security sign-off. Reviewers: diff the baseline in every PR that touches it and reject unexplained growth. Questions about a specific suppression go to the appsec rotation.

pager mailbox: sorael.druwyn@tolvaqsys.corp

## Runbook: GC pauses in Matchbox

If Matchbox (our matching service) starts missing its 50ms SLO, check GC pause metrics first — old-gen collections over 200ms are the usual culprit. Short-term fix: drain the node via the balancer and restart with the larger heap profile. Long-term: file it against the allocation-hotspot epic, don't just bump the heap forever. Pause metrics live in the Glimmer dashboard; you'll need to query its internal API directly if the UI is down, using the key below.

API key for bageg-kajef: vxb2-ss

## Tuning

The receipt mailer (Almsgate) batches donation receipts and sends through the Thornquay relay. On-call: if the queue backs up, resist the urge to crank batch size — the relay rate-limits per connection, and bigger batches just mean bigger retries. Scale worker count first, then shorten the flush interval. Dedupe window must stay longer than the retry horizon or donors get duplicate receipts, which generates tickets. All knobs live in one place and are read at worker start. Current production values follow.

tuning table, kajop-yafof:
QUOTAS = {
    "wenath": 10,
    "ulaael": 5,
}